You can cook Salted caramel cinnamon cupcakes using 21 ingredients and 13 steps. Here is how you cook that.
Ingredients of Salted caramel cinnamon cupcakes
- You need of For the cinnamon cupcakes.
- It's 165 g (1 1/4 cups) of all-purpose flour.
- It's 25 g of cornstarch.
- Prepare 1 1/2 teaspoons of baking powder.
- You need 2 teaspoons of cinnamon.
- It's 1/4 tablespoon of salt.
- It's 150 g (3/4 cups) of brown sugar.
- You need 115 g (1/2 cup) of unsalted butter, softened.
- You need 2 of eggs, room temperature.
- Prepare 1 1/2 teaspoons of vanilla extract.
- Prepare 1/2 cup of buttermilk, room temperature.
- It's of For the salted caramel sauce.
- Prepare 125 g of chewy caramels.
- It's 1/4 cup of cream.
- It's 1/2 teaspoon of salt.
- You need of For the salted caramel frosting.
- You need 170 g (3/4 cups) of unsalted butter, room temperature.
- You need 2 tablespoons of brown sugar.
- It's 3/4 teaspoons of vanilla extract.
- Prepare 1 3/4 cups of powdered sugar.
- It's 1/2 tablespoon of salt.

Salted caramel cinnamon cupcakes instructions
- Preheat the oven to 180C. Line 10 holes of a muffin tin with cupcake liners..
- In a medium bowl, sift together the flour, cornflour, baking powder, cinnamon and salt and mix well..
- In a stand mixer or with a handheld beater on low speed, beat the butter and sugar until very light and fluffy (2 minutes should do) scraping down the sides of the bowl a couple of times during..
- Add the eggs one at time, beating thoroughly between each. Scrape down the sides again, add the vanilla beat for a further minute..
- Switch to a spatula and fold through one third of the flour mixture being careful not to overmix..
- Add a half of the buttermilk until just mixed through. Repeat flour, milk, last of the flour each time mixing until only just combined..
- Fill paper cases about ¾ full. Bake for around 20 minutes or until a toothpick comes out clean..
- Remove from the oven and allow them to cool for 5 minutes before removing from the pans and placing them on cooling racks..
- For the salted caramel: Place the unwrapped caramels and cream in a saucepan over very low heat. Heat, stirring, until the caramels melt and the mixture is smooth. Add the salt and stir through. Allow to cool before using..
- For the salted caramel frosting: Beat the butter, most of the cooled salted caramel sauce and the brown sugar. Beat until fully combined..
- Add the vanilla and beat through then add the icing sugar ½ cup at a time until fully combined. Beat on medium high for about 2 minutes until soft and fluffy. Add the extra salt and beat through..
- Put your frosting into a piping bag and pipe it onto your cupcakes (if you want to fill the cupcakes with caramel use a cupcake corer or a knife to make a hole in the middle of the cupcake and fill it with caramel)..
